diff --git a/wpa_supplicant/rrm.c b/wpa_supplicant/rrm.c index 36a8336e7..5be917c8a 100644 --- a/wpa_supplicant/rrm.c +++ b/wpa_supplicant/rrm.c @@ -1032,6 +1032,7 @@ wpas_rm_handle_beacon_req(struct wpa_supplicant *wpa_s, elems_len = len - sizeof(*req); rand_interval = le_to_host16(req->rand_interval); + os_free(params->freqs); os_memset(params, 0, sizeof(*params)); data->token = elem_token;